The UN has launched a new initiative to protect victims of terrorist attacks from online harm and re-traumatisation. The announcement is framed around survivor accounts used to illustrate the problem and the need for protection.

The source cites harrowing testimony from survivors of the Nova Music Festival attack in Israel. It also refers to survivors of an attack on a FIFA World Cup final viewing party in Uganda.

No further details are provided on the initiative's structure, timing, funding, or participating bodies. The source does not identify any perpetrators, casualty totals, or specific online threats beyond the stated risk of online harm and re-traumatisation.
